Idiom

spend a penny

idiom (verb phrase) B2
/spɛnd ə ˈpɛni/

Meanings

idiom (verb phrase)

To go to the toilet, especially to urinate (a polite or humorous euphemism).

Definition

“Spend a penny” means to go to the toilet to urinate.

“Spend a penny” is a polite, informal British idiom meaning to go to the restroom, usually to pee. It comes from a time when some public toilets required a one‑penny coin to use. Today it is used humorously or euphemistically. It is less common in American English.

Examples

  • I’ll be right back—I need to spend a penny.
  • Could we stop soon? I really have to spend a penny.
  • He excused himself to spend a penny before the meeting started.
  • After the long bus ride, everyone wanted to spend a penny.
  • She asked where she could spend a penny and then hurried off.
